The fmx/07 is finished (but you already know that, don't you?), it's not time to go back to my redular schedule: return to work, debug, code, debug, and so on. That's a bit less exciting than discussing with bright people from everywhere in the world.

These four days were a bit tough, but very enjoyable. I met guys (and girls) from all major companies, ranging from EA to Ubisoft, Microsoft to CCP Games, Side Effect Software to Polygonal Design, ILM to def2shoot, and so on. I got a full hand of business cards to play with, and hopefully we'll be able to build something more concrete on the top of that (I mean, GDNet [smile]).

The conference was a good surprise for every people who attended it. Most of the speakers didn't know the fmx before they came, and they were astonished by the overall quality of the talks. Organization was perfect, and the staff was really kind. Not to mention it was a big success (I will post a news about that in a few hours).
